The aim of this research was to develop augmented reality-based learning media on volume and surfaceare of space geometry subject for grade VIII. In particular, the purpose was describing the feasibility of learningmedia in terms of validity, practicality, and effectiveness aspect. This RD (Research and Development) methodused 4D development model, i.e. define, design, development, and dissemination. The last step not carried out dueto time limitations. The subjects of study were VIII-1 and VIII-4 students of SMP N 8 Yogyakarta. The instrumentsused were questionnaires for media experts, material experts, teachers and students to asses the learning media.The questionnaires for expert were based on three quality categories such as goal and content, instructional, andtechnical quality. The results of the assessment of learning media by experts showed that the validity of thelearning media was valid with a score 4.7 from maximum score 5, practically aspect was practical with a score3,23 from maximum score 4, and the effectiveness aspect was effective based on the average score test gained inthe class was more than KKM, that was 80.
